单项选择题在软件结构设计完成后,对于下列说法,正确的是()。
A.非单一功能模块的扇入数大比较好,说明本模块重用率高
B.单一功能的模块扇入高时应重新分解,以消除控制耦合的情况
C.一个模块的扇出太多,说明该模块过分复杂,缺少中间层
D.一个模块的扇入太多,说明该模块过分复杂,缺少中间层
您可能感兴趣的试卷
你可能感兴趣的试题
1.单项选择题一个模块在界面上传递一个信号控制另一个模块,接受信号的模块的动作根据信号值进行调整,这两个模块之间的耦合是()。
A.外部耦合
B.数据耦合
C.控制耦合
D.内容耦合
2.单项选择题耦合性最强是下面哪一项。()
A.公共耦合
B.数据耦合
C.控制耦合
D.内容耦合
3.单项选择题下列哪一项数据处理问题的工作过程大致分为三步,即取得数据、变换数据和给出数据。()
A.变换型
B.事务型
C.结构化
D.非结构化
4.单项选择题下列哪一项说明模块的独立性越强。()
A.耦合越强
B.扇入数越高
C.耦合越弱
D.扇入数越低
5.单项选择题确认工作贯穿软件开发的整个过程,主要包括需求复审、设计复审以及()。
A.编码设计
B.阶段设计
C.算法设计
D.程序测试
6.单项选择题软件设计的任务是在需求的基础上,给出被建系统的软件设计方案。一般来说,软件设计包括总体设计和()。
A.编码设计
B.阶段设计
C.详细设计
D.算法设计
7.单项选择题系统中模块的()不仅意味着作用于系统的小变动将导致行为上的小变化,也意味着规格说明的小变动将影响到一小部分模块。
A.可分解性
B.保护性
C.可理解性
D.连续性
8.问答题
请将下图的DFD转换为软件结构图。
9.问答题试述"变换分析"﹑"事物分析"设计步骤。
10.问答题什么是变换流?什么是事物流?